Is There a Difference Between Telemedicine and Telehealth Urgent Care?

December 18, 2023

Telehealth is a broad term for tech-enabled healthcare services, while telemedicine specifically refers to remote medical services via video or other technology. Telehealth aims to improve healthcare access by meeting people where they are, while telemedicine focuses on remote diagnosis and treatment. Telehealth is becoming increasingly important in healthcare, offering convenience, cost-effectiveness, and improved access for vulnerable populations.

Food Poisoning: When and Why to Visit AFC Chattanooga TN

December 18, 2023

Food poisoning symptoms range from mild to severe. While rest and hydration often help, urgent care is needed for persistent vomiting/diarrhea, severe pain, high fever, dehydration, or if you're in a high-risk group. Ignoring symptoms can lead to complications.

Can You Get Strep Without Tonsils?

November 14, 2023

Is getting strep without tonsils possible? Yes. Strep throat is caused by bacteria that can live in the nose and mouth, spread through saliva or contact with contaminated surfaces. Strep throat symptoms include sore throat, pain when swallowing, fever, red/swollen tonsils, and swollen lymph nodes. Tonsillitis and strep throat are different. Strep throat is caused by bacteria, while tonsillitis can be caused by bacteria or a virus. If you think you have tonsillitis or strep throat, visit an urgent care center for diagnosis and treatment.

Here Are the Facts: Can Bronchitis Turn Into Pneumonia?

November 10, 2023

Bronchitis, an inflammation of the bronchial tubes, can sometimes develop into pneumonia if left untreated. This is more likely in individuals with weakened immune systems. Pneumonia is a lung infection with symptoms such as cough, chest pain, chills, and fever. Both conditions require medical attention, but treatments differ depending on the cause and severity.
